您的位置:首页 > 移动开发 > Android开发

Android开发之AutoCompleteTextView

2011-09-18 13:52 369 查看
<?xml version="1.0" encoding="utf-8"?>

<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"

android:orientation="vertical"

android:layout_width="fill_parent"

android:layout_height="fill_parent"

>

<AutoCompleteTextView

android:id="@+id/auto"

android:layout_width="fill_parent"

android:layout_height="wrap_content"

android:completionHint="请选择你喜欢的书"

android:completionThreshold="1"/>

</LinearLayout>

---------------------------------------------------------------------------------------------------------------

package com.dirk.autocompletetextview;

import android.app.Activity;

import android.os.Bundle;

import android.widget.ArrayAdapter;

import android.widget.AutoCompleteTextView;

public class AutoCompleteTextViewActivity extends Activity {

AutoCompleteTextView auto;

String[] books=new String[]{"我的androdi讲义","我的java讲义","我的xml讲义","我的oracle讲义"};

@Override

public void onCreate(Bundle savedInstanceState) {

super.onCreate(savedInstanceState);

setContentView(R.layout.main);

ArrayAdapter<String> adapter=new ArrayAdapter<String>(AutoCompleteTextViewActivity.this, android.R.layout.simple_dropdown_item_1line,books);

auto=(AutoCompleteTextView)findViewById(R.id.auto);

auto.setAdapter(adapter);

}

}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: